North Korean leader Kim Jong Un secures another term as party chief during a rare congress, pledging to boost the economy and living standards.

PYONGYANG: North Korean leader Kim Jong Un has been re-elected as the general secretary of the ruling Workers’ Party at a rare congress. State media reported the decision was made on Sunday, the fourth day of the gathering, “in accordance with the unshakable will and unanimous desire of all the delegates”.

The days-long party congress, held just once every five years, offers a rare glimpse into the secretive nation’s political workings. The gathering directs state efforts on everything from house building to war planning.

In his opening speech last Thursday, Kim vowed to lift living standards, hinting at economic strains affecting the sanctions-hit nation. “Today, our party is faced with heavy and urgent historic tasks of boosting economic construction and the people’s standard of living,” Kim said.

For decades, nuclear weapons and military prowess took precedence in North Korea, even as food stocks dwindled. Since assuming power in 2011, Kim has stressed the need to also fortify the impoverished nation’s economy.

At the last party congress in 2021, Kim made an extremely rare admission that mistakes had been made in “almost all areas” of economic development. Under his leadership, “the war deterrence of the country with the nuclear forces as its pivot has been radically improved,” state media reported.

Kim has already declared this year’s congress will unveil the next phase in the nation’s nuclear weapons programme. The party also voted to revise its own rules to consolidate its ranks “in a qualitative way” and ensure “impartiality in applying the Party discipline”.

This is just the ninth time the Workers’ Party congress has convened under the Kim family’s decades-long rule. The meeting was shelved under Kim’s father Kim Jong Il but was revived in 2016.

The congress offers another chance for Kim to demonstrate his absolute grip on power. He has spent years stoking his cult of personality in the reclusive state.
